Red de conocimiento informático - Consumibles informáticos - ¿Qué lenguaje de programación es mejor para desarrollar programas utilizando computación paralela?

¿Qué lenguaje de programación es mejor para desarrollar programas utilizando computación paralela?

Distribuido (es decir, computación paralela) generalmente se escribe en C (también se usa JAVA, pero todos son proyectos de entretenimiento, no convencionales), y la interfaz MPI básicamente no se usa. La computación paralela utiliza MPI u OpenMP. Si la computación grid se cuenta como computación distribuida (la computación grid es un caso especial de computación distribuida, pero hay una diferencia, la diferencia está solo en el método de programación y el alcance de la aplicación práctica), ¡la computación grid usa middleware! Además, los requisitos para los sistemas operativos de cada ordenador conectado a la red son relativamente especiales.

Por supuesto, vb también es posible, c tiene muchas bibliotecas de clases en esta área.